TD Jakes Announces He’s Stepping Down From The Potter’s House Church, Hands Reigns to Daughter

Famed Trinity-denier and prosperity-gospel advocate T.D. Jakes, 67, announced during Sunday’s service that he is stepping down from leading his 30,000-member Dallas megachurch and handing the reigns over to his daughter Sarah Jakes Roberts and son-in-law Touré Roberts.

Jakes, who suffered a major heart attack from the stage last year, told members during the service:

“I cannot afford, especially after November, to risk something happening to me and you be sheep without a shepherd. I cannot afford to let all the work of all the saints, living and dead, to hold this so tight so long that I wither away. So I’m suggesting to you, I’m recommending to you, that you receive Pastor Touré and Pastor Sarah,.”

This is legacy. Not because they’re kin, but because they’re the kind. They’ve immersed themselves into the DNA of this church for years, sat quiet, preached. What you didn’t know from November forward they’ve been running the church anyway.”

Jakes says he plans on officially handing over the church later this year, and is expected to continue pursuing his other business endevors.

“Elevating Pastor Touré and Pastor Sarah as the new senior pastors of The Potter’s House, we will honor our rich history while embracing a future that demands innovative ministry for the coming age. This elevation is not a departure but a rebirth. I will never stop preaching and will continue to minister. This moment isn’t an ending, it’s an expansion. We are not only passing a mantle we are multiplying impact. Leadership is not static, it is dynamic. It demands the courage to evolve.”
